This just started yesterday. On startup or reboot I get
the message that cthelper.exe has encountered problems
and then the option to send in the error report to MS.
Everything else works just fine. As far as I know I have
not changed anything in my system in the past 48 hours.
Anyone have a idea of how I can fix this so I dont get
the error message anymore on startup?

Thank you for your help Richard Urban. That fixed the
problem. I would have been trying to figure this one out
for a while. Never would have guessed cthelper was for
sound blaster. sbhelper or creativehelper sure but not
cthelper.
